How close is the unit to Brisbane's central business district?

Spring Hill sits about 2 kilometres north of the Brisbane CBD, so the unit is just a short walk or quick bus ride away from the city centre.

What public transport options are available near the property?

The Northern Busway serves the suburb via the Normanby bus stop, providing frequent bus services to the CBD and surrounding areas. Additional city bus routes also run through Spring Hill.

Which historic attractions are within easy walking distance of the unit?

Very close landmarks include the Spring Hill Baths (approximately 0.1 km) and Cliveden Mansions (around 0.1 km). The heritage‑listed Lonsdale House and the Main Roads Building are also nearby, each within roughly 0.3 km.

How many people live in Spring Hill according to the most recent census?

The 2021 Australian census recorded a population of 6,593 residents in Spring Hill, showing steady growth over recent years.

What heritage‑listed sites can be found near the property?

The area features several heritage‑listed sites such as Lonsdale House on Boundary Street, the Main Roads Building, and the historic Victoria Flats on Gregory Terrace, all located within 0.3‑0.4 km of the unit.

What are the typical demographics of Spring Hill residents?

Spring Hill has a relatively young population; the 2011 census reported a median age of 30 years, which is younger than the national median. The suburb attracts many residents in their twenties, reflecting a vibrant, active community.
